The Dash meter is something that needs to be set. It can read any charge and be 100%. You have to calibrate it. Charge your battery to full, let it settle than set meter to 100%.
|
This is correct, but I'll add the following -
First, you need to program the meter to how many AH your battery is.
Then, after completion of a 100% charge (no need to let settle, as it isn't voltage based) push the "set to full" button (I think it may be to press the "up" button and hold for 5 seconds, but check the manual on yours).
You may consider setting the AH rating 10-20% below the actual of the battery, meaning 0% will actually be 10-20%, which might be good if you have others use the cart. Would help avoid unintentionally discharging deeply.
There is also probably a configurable low-voltage alarm you can set - check the manual (the meter shown is a generic Renogy type, so it likely has the same features).
